site stats

Rdt python implementation

WebFeb 10, 2014 · RDT specifies the requirements of a reliable data transfer protocol, the requirements are retransmission, error detection, and acknowledgments. As long as any protocol (maybe one that you make and get approved IETF :) ) satisfies those requirements can be considered a rdt protocol. Good examples of rdt are SW (stop and wait), GBN, and … Web1. Python Socket Programming Tutorial 2. Write a Threaded Python Socket Server Create TCP Server and Client in Python To understand the topic in detail, let’s first have a quick look at the socket classes present in the Python SocketServer module. It is a framework that wraps the Python socket functionality.

Go-Back-N Protocol Baeldung on Computer Science

WebPacket is OK def receiver_wait_below (): global expectedseqnum, sndpkt print 'Receiver in state WAIT_BELOW, expecting seqnum', expectedseqnum packet = rdt_rcv () # We have a good packet with the expected seqnum, so deliver data # to app layer and send an acknowledgement if (not iscorrupt (packet)) and hasSeq (packet, expectedseqnum): # … Webpython Sender.py -f -a -p Some final notes about the sender: The sender should implement a 500ms retransmission timer to automatically retransmit packets that were never acknowledged (potentially due to … inca charger https://eliastrutture.com

ctgan · PyPI

WebA rapidly exploring random tree (RRT) is an algorithm designed to efficiently search nonconvex, high-dimensional spaces by randomly building a space-filling tree. The tree is … WebImplementation of 2 Phase Commit protocol Raw 2pc.py This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ters. Learn more about bidirectional Unicode characters ... http://users.cis.fiu.edu/~pand/tcn5030/lec05.pdf in canada what is probate

Implement TCP Server and Client Using Python Socket Class

Category:python - How to add sliding window mechanism to these programs…

Tags:Rdt python implementation

Rdt python implementation

Reliable Data Transfer Protocol (RDT/RDP) - αlphαrithms

WebThe following are the basic implementation steps: 1. Pick a transfer file - BMP image file (recommended), easier to identify loss of packets in a image file (lost pixels). 2. Make_packet function - parses the image file and breaks it down to several packets (set a fixed packet size, say 1024 bytes). 3. WebMar 18, 2024 · Receiver window size of Go-Back-N Protocol is 1. Receiver window size of selective Repeat protocol is N. 4. Go-Back-N Protocol is less complex. Selective Repeat protocol is more complex. 5. In Go-Back-N Protocol, neither sender nor at receiver need sorting. In selective Repeat protocol, receiver side needs sorting to sort the frames.

Rdt python implementation

Did you know?

WebA rapidly exploring random tree (RRT) is an algorithm designed to efficiently search nonconvex, high-dimensional spaces by randomly building a space-filling tree. The tree is constructed incrementally from samples drawn randomly from the search space and is inherently biased to grow towards large unsearched areas of the problem. Webrdt.close (); Suggested Steps 1. Download and unzip this source code. This will create a directory called rdt, which is a java package containing the following classes: o RDT.java: contains the RDT class which has the send () and receive () functions called by the application. There are two additional private classes: RDTBuffer and ReceiverThread.

Web%PDF-1.5 %µµµµ 1 0 obj >>> endobj 2 0 obj > endobj 3 0 obj >/Font >/ExtGState >/ProcSet[/PDF/Text/ImageB/ImageC/ImageI] >>/MediaBox[ 0 0 720 540] /Contents 4 0 R ... WebSep 12, 2024 · Reliable Data Transfer (RDT) 1.0 works on a perfectly reliable channel, that is, it assumes that the underlying channel has: No bit errors and; No loss of packets; This …

WebProgramming Project Phase 2: Implement RDT 1.0 over a reliable UDP channel Project description: The TCP/IP stack has five layers, namely application, transport, network, link, and physical. In Phase 1, each of you implemented the … WebSep 12, 2024 · Reliable Data Transfer (RDT) 2.0 protocol works on a Reliable Data Transfer over a bit error channel. It is a more realistic model for checking bit errors that are present …

WebProject Phase 3: Implement RDT 2.2 over an unreliable UDP channel with bit-errors Project description: The TCP/IP stack has five layers, namely application, transport, network, link, …

WebApr 23, 2024 · Rolling your own RTD server using Excel's COM interface and pywin32 may also be viable, you can look at this python example to see it done. You'll need to add a ProgId and CLSID to the windows registry so Excel can find your server; the example show you how to do this. Fair warning: this recent questioner was unable to make the example work. inca company reports a deficit in current e\u0026pWebTo help you get started, we’ve selected a few rdt examples, based on popular ways it is used in public projects. def _get_transformers(self, dtypes): """Create the transformer instances … inca company reports current e\\u0026p of negativeWebRDT-3.0 is a Python library typically used in Networking applications. RDT-3.0 has no bugs, it has no vulnerabilities and it has low support. However RDT-3.0 build file is not available. … inca collagen vyrobeny zWebApr 16, 2016 · Keywords - Python, TCP, UDP, IP, RDT •The project was accomplished in 5 phases. •In the first two phases Image had to be sent from client to server and back using RDT 1.0 and RDT 2.0. inca civilization primary sourcesWebRDT-3.0 is a Python library typically used in Networking applications. RDT-3.0 has no bugs, it has no vulnerabilities and it has low support. However RDT-3.0 build file is not available. You can download it from GitHub. A python implementation of RDT 3.0 protocol Support Quality Security License Reuse Support RDT-3.0 has a low active ecosystem. in canada we’ve succumbed to make-believeWebApr 4, 2016 · Reliable Data Transfer (RDT) When transferring data from one process to another the layers come into play. The application, transport and link layer. You may ask how or why and that will be shown bellow (Chapter 3, Slide3-21): But in the picture above we can see that it is using a reliable (TCP) connection, in some cases a developer may be ... in canada what is social responsibilityWebThe following are the basic implementation steps: 1. Pick a... Image transcription text Programming Project Phase 2: Implement RDT 1.0 over a reliable UDP channel Project description: The TCP/IP stack has five layers, namely application, transport. network, link, and physical. In Phase 1, each of you implemented the standard use... Show more... inca civilization physical features